oobabooga
779e7611ff
Use logger.exception() instead of traceback.print_exc() for error messages
2026-03-18 20:42:20 -07:00
oobabooga
c8bb2129ba
Security: server-side file save roots, image URL SSRF protection, extension allowlist
2026-03-17 22:29:35 -07:00
oobabooga
eba262d47a
Security: prevent path traversal in character/user/file save and delete
2026-03-06 02:00:10 -03:00
oobabooga
e2548f69a9
Make user_data configurable: add --user-data-dir flag, auto-detect ../user_data
...
If --user-data-dir is not set, auto-detect: use ../user_data when
./user_data doesn't exist, making it easy to share user data across
portable builds by placing it one folder up.
2026-03-05 19:31:10 -08:00
q5sys (JT)
7493fe7841
feat: Add a dropdown to save/load user personas ( #7367 )
2026-01-14 20:35:08 -03:00
oobabooga
d9de14d1f7
Restructure the repository ( #6904 )
2025-04-26 08:56:54 -03:00
oobabooga
49dfa0adaf
Fix the "save preset" event
2024-10-01 11:20:48 -07:00
oobabooga
b80d5906c2
UI: fix saving characters
2024-07-25 15:09:31 -07:00
oobabooga
8768b69a2d
Lint
2024-07-21 22:08:14 -07:00
oobabooga
7ef2414357
UI: Make the file saving dialogs more robust
2024-07-21 15:38:20 -07:00
oobabooga
423372d6e7
Organize ui_file_saving.py
2024-07-21 13:23:18 -07:00
oobabooga
79c4d3da3d
Optimize the UI ( #6251 )
2024-07-21 00:01:42 -03:00
oobabooga
953343cced
Improve the file saving/deletion menus
2024-01-09 06:33:47 -08:00
oobabooga
123f27a3c5
Load the nearest character after deleting a character
...
Instead of the first.
2024-01-09 06:24:27 -08:00
oobabooga
47d9e2618b
Refresh the Preset menu after saving a preset
2023-11-18 14:03:42 -08:00
oobabooga
fae8062d39
Bump to latest gradio (3.47) ( #4258 )
2023-10-10 22:20:49 -03:00
oobabooga
1ca54faaf0
Improve --multi-user mode
2023-09-26 06:42:33 -07:00
oobabooga
08cf150c0c
Add a grammar editor to the UI ( #4061 )
2023-09-24 18:05:24 -03:00
oobabooga
95976a9d4f
Fix a bug while deleting characters
2023-09-22 06:02:34 -07:00
oobabooga
00ab450c13
Multiple histories for each character ( #4022 )
2023-09-21 17:19:32 -03:00
oobabooga
869f47fff9
Lint
2023-09-19 13:51:57 -07:00
oobabooga
3e0a9f9cdb
Refresh the character dropdown when saving/deleting a character
2023-08-14 08:23:41 -07:00
oobabooga
890b4abdad
Fix session saving
2023-08-14 07:55:52 -07:00
oobabooga
a1a9ec895d
Unify the 3 interface modes ( #3554 )
2023-08-13 01:12:15 -03:00
oobabooga
65aa11890f
Refactor everything ( #3481 )
2023-08-06 21:49:27 -03:00